    I'm in Virginia does anyone know what a 71 grabber hood should sell for

    A good Grabber hood with no rust out problems usually sells for in the neighborhood of $500.00 if you can find one

    I would say a good, absolutely rust free steel Grabber hood would be in the $600 to $800 range to the right person. They can be difficult to ship....so that is always an issue as well.
